Domenico Tedesco full of praise for young Burnley defender after Serbia clash

As reported by HLN, Belgian head coach Domenico Tedesco was full of praise for young central defender Ameen Al Dakhil. The Burnley youngster, formerly of Sint-Truiden and Standard Liege, played the full 90 minutes in the Red Devils 1-0 friendly win over Serbia.

After the game, Tedesco was keen to highlight how impressed he was by the 21-year-old. The German head coach said ‘You don’t get the feeling that Ameen is such a young defender when you see him at work. In terms of intrinsic speed, he is one of the top defenders in the Premier League’.

Al Dakhil departed the Belgian Pro League to join Vincent Kompany’s Burnley in the winter of 2023. He has made 25 appearances for the Lancashire side, including 10 in the Premier League. Prior to joining Burnley he had been part of the one of the steeliest defences in the Pro League at Sint-Truiden under Bernd Hollerbach, where he made 28 appearances. The victory over Serbia saw him earn his third Red Devils cap. Al Dakhil will be hoping to force himself into the side for next years European championships in Germany.
